Quick Rent Budget Calculator

How much rent can you afford?

The common "Rule of Thumb" is that rent should be no more than 30% of your income. How much is that? Enter your monthly income and click "Calculate My Budget" to find out.

Frequently Asked Questions about 3 Bedroom Wheelerville Apartments

What is the Cheapest apartment in Wheelerville with 3 Bedroom?

Currently the most affordable 3 Bedroom in Wheelerville is at Tyler Ridge listed at $1,065.

How much is the average rent for a 3 Bedroom Wheelerville Apartment?

The average rent for a 3 Bedroom Apartment in Wheelerville is $1,624.

What is the largest available 3 Bedroom Wheelerville Apartment for rent?

Today's apartment with the most square footage in Wheelerville is a 1,255 square feet unit starting from $1,065 at Tyler Ridge.

What is the average size for Wheelerville 3 Bedroom Apartments for rent?

The average size for a 3 Bedroom rental in Wheelerville is currently 1,481 sq ft.
